Row editing and Row canceling editing working fine; but when I press update after changing the value in textbox, it show the old value not that value that I have change. We have reproduced the issue and our developers are presently working on it. Load Post Data Recursive method to prevent the mentioned behavior. Hopefully, these hints will help you achieve the desired result. I would rather not use the Session to store the data for 2 reasons: - If user closes browser or browser tab with this page, the data stays in the session. My current workaround is getting old Values from the aspxgrdiview using Get Row Values for the Editing Row Visible Index and getting new Values from the editformtemplatecontrol after using Render Utils. Columns["Category Name"], "Category Name is too long."), the Row Updating event is not called and the Pop Up Edit Form stays displayed on screen. - However, after this validation with error, the Pop Up Edit Form shows the original values instead of the modified values (that contain the error)! Regards, Jenny Dear, Binding the controls in the popup editform (aspx) seems to solve all the issues. //// Header column names int grid View Cell Count = your Grid View. string[] column Names = new string[grid View Cell Count]; for (int i = 0; i This is not the answer to the question.

I am using and Array List of my own Objects with public Get/Set methods (c# style).

"slemen" wrote: The Row Updating event is raised when a row's Update button is clicked, but before the Grid View control updates the row.

If Edit Form template controls are not bound to Data Source, this is a normal behavior, because e. Old Values properties contain values that are connected to Data Source field names. I also recommend that you review the Data-Binding Expressions Overview that will help you better understand how to deal with Data-Binding Expressions.

Please take a look at the Features - Data Binding online demo, illustrating this approach in action.

To get the desired result, perform the following steps: 1) Handle the ASPx Grid View.

